Netherland women defeated Nepal women by 10 wickets in match 7 of the ongoing Women's Tri-Nation series at the Tribhuvan University International Ground in Kirtipur on Wednesday. (More Cricket News)
Nepal women's skipper Indu Barma won the toss and opted to bat against Netherlands women and with the help of Puja Mahato's unbeaten 62 off 51 balls, posted a modest total of 145/4 in 20 overs. Captain Barma also made 39 off 37 balls.
Iris Zwilling was the outstanding bowler for the Netherlands women. She picked two crucial wickets by conceding 25 runs in her spell of four overs.
Chasing the modest target of 146 runs, Netherlands women's openers Phebe Molkenboer and Sterre Kalis achieved the target in the last over without losing a single wicket in the chase.
Molkenboer made an unbeaten 48 off 49 balls, whereas Kalis made an unbeaten 98 runs off 69 balls. Kalis hit 11 fours and two sixes in her mammoth inning and was named 'Player of the Match' for her match-winning knock.
Now, Nepal women will face Thailand women in their next match on Thursday, whereas Netherlands women will also face Thailand women in the last match of the tri-nation series on Friday.
